Question 465158: if the sum of digits of two digits number is 5 and the sum of the reciprocals of the digits is 5 / 6 than the number is

x+y=5.....................1
1/x + 1/y = 5/6..............2
x+y/xy=5/6
6(x+y)= 5xy
6*5/5=xy
6=xy
x=6/y
plug in (1)
6/y+y=5
multiply by y
6+y^2=5y
y^2-5y+6=0
y^2-3y-2y+6=0
y(y-3)-2(y-3)=0
(y-3)(y-2)=0
y=3 OR 2
So x = 2 OR 3
23 OR 32
